ความยาวพาธไฟล์สูงสุดใน Windows 10 คือเท่าใด

เนื้อหา

ใน Windows รุ่นก่อน Windows 10 เวอร์ชัน 1607 ความยาวสูงสุดของพาธคือ MAX_PATH ซึ่งกำหนดเป็น 260 อักขระ ใน Windows รุ่นที่ใหม่กว่า จำเป็นต้องเปลี่ยนรีจิสตรีคีย์หรือใช้เครื่องมือนโยบายกลุ่มเพื่อลบขีดจำกัด

เส้นทางของไฟล์สามารถอยู่ใน Windows 10 ได้นานแค่ไหน?

Windows 10 อนุญาตให้ใช้เส้นทางไฟล์ที่ยาวกว่า 260 อักขระ (ด้วย Registry Hack) นับตั้งแต่ Windows 95 Microsoft อนุญาตให้ใช้เส้นทางไฟล์ได้ไม่เกิน 260 อักขระเท่านั้น ขณะนี้ ด้วยการปรับแต่งรีจิสทรี คุณสามารถเกินจำนวนนั้นใน Windows 8

ความยาวพาธสูงสุดใน Windows คืออะไร?

ใน Windows API (โดยมีข้อยกเว้นบางประการที่กล่าวถึงในย่อหน้าต่อไปนี้) ความยาวสูงสุดของพาธคือ MAX_PATH ซึ่งกำหนดเป็น 260 อักขระ เส้นทางภายในเครื่องมีโครงสร้างในลำดับต่อไปนี้: อักษรชื่อไดรฟ์ ทวิภาค แบ็กสแลช คอมโพเนนต์ชื่อที่คั่นด้วยแบ็กสแลช และอักขระ null ที่สิ้นสุด

ความยาวสูงสุดของพาธไฟล์คือเท่าไร?

ความยาวสูงสุดสำหรับเส้นทาง (ชื่อไฟล์และเส้นทางไดเรกทอรี) หรือที่เรียกว่า MAX_PATH ถูกกำหนดโดย 260 อักขระ

เส้นทางของไฟล์สามารถยาวเกินไปได้หรือไม่

ด้วยการอัปเดตครบรอบของ Windows 10 ในที่สุด คุณสามารถละทิ้งขีดจำกัดเส้นทางสูงสุด 260 อักขระใน Windows ได้ … Windows 95 ละทิ้งการอนุญาตให้ใช้ชื่อไฟล์แบบยาว แต่ยังคงจำกัดความยาวพาธสูงสุด (ซึ่งรวมถึงพาธแบบเต็มของโฟลเดอร์และชื่อไฟล์) ไว้ที่ 260 อักขระ

ฉันจะหาความยาวเส้นทางของฉันได้อย่างไร

ตัวตรวจสอบความยาวเส้นทาง 1.11

ในการรัน Path Length Checker โดยใช้ GUI ให้รัน PathLengthCheckerGUI.exe เมื่อเปิดแอปแล้ว ให้ระบุ Root Directory ที่คุณต้องการค้นหา แล้วกดปุ่ม Get Path Lengths ขนาดใหญ่ PathLengthChecker.exe เป็นทางเลือกบรรทัดคำสั่งแทน GUI และรวมอยู่ในไฟล์ ZIP

ฉันจะเพิ่มเส้นทางสูงสุดใน Windows ได้อย่างไร

ไปที่ Windows Start แล้วพิมพ์ REGEDIT เลือกตัวแก้ไขรีจิสทรี ใน Registry Editor ไปที่ตำแหน่งต่อไปนี้: ที่ HKEY_LOCAL_MACHINESYSTEMCurrentControlSetControlFileSystem
...
เลือกค่า DWORD (32 บิต)

  1. คลิกขวาที่คีย์ที่เพิ่มใหม่แล้วเลือกเปลี่ยนชื่อ
  2. ตั้งชื่อคีย์ LongPathsEnabled
  3. กดปุ่มตกลง.

8 มี.ค. 2020 ก.

เหตุใดจึงมีขีดจำกัดอักขระ 255 ตัว

ขีดจำกัดเกิดขึ้นเนื่องจากเทคนิคการปรับให้เหมาะสมที่สตริงที่เล็กกว่าถูกจัดเก็บโดยไบต์แรกถือความยาวของสตริง เนื่องจากไบต์สามารถเก็บค่าที่แตกต่างกันได้ 256 ค่า ความยาวสตริงสูงสุดจะเป็น 255 เนื่องจากไบต์แรกสงวนไว้สำหรับการจัดเก็บความยาว

ฉันจะเปิดใช้งานการจำกัดความยาวของพาธได้อย่างไร

วิธีเปิดใช้งานเส้นทางยาวใน Windows

  1. ไปที่ไดเร็กทอรีต่อไปนี้: Local Computer Policy > Computer Configuration > Administrative Templates > System > Filesystem
  2. คลิกสองครั้งที่เปิดใช้งานตัวเลือกเส้นทางยาว NTFS
  3. เลือก
  4. คลิก และ
  5. คู่มือเพิ่มเติมสำหรับ Windows ที่คุณสามารถพบได้ที่นี่

ฉันควรปิดการใช้งาน จำกัด ความยาวเส้นทาง Windows 10 หรือไม่

แนะนำให้ปิดการใช้งานความยาวจำกัดพาธหลังจากการตั้งค่า Python สำเร็จ เนื่องจากหากติดตั้ง python ในไดเร็กทอรีที่มีความยาวพาธมากกว่า 260 อักขระ การเพิ่มลงในพาธอาจล้มเหลว ดังนั้นอย่ากังวลกับการกระทำนั้นและดำเนินการต่อไป

ความยาวสูงสุดของชื่อไฟล์ใน DOS คืออะไร?

2) ความยาวสูงสุดของชื่อไฟล์ใน DOS คืออะไร? คำอธิบาย: ความยาวสูงสุดของชื่อไฟล์คือ 8 อักขระในระบบปฏิบัติการ DOS เป็นที่รู้จักกันทั่วไปว่าเป็นชื่อไฟล์ 8.3

ความยาวสูงสุดของชื่อไฟล์ในระบบปฏิบัติการคือเท่าไร?

ขึ้นอยู่กับว่าไฟล์ถูกสร้างขึ้นบนพาร์ติชัน FAT หรือ NTFS หรือไม่ ความยาวชื่อไฟล์สูงสุดบนพาร์ติชัน NTFS คือ 256 อักขระ และ 11 อักขระใน FAT (ชื่ออักขระ 8 ตัว, . , นามสกุลอักขระ 3 ตัว)

คุณจะทำอย่างไรเมื่อเส้นทางของไฟล์ยาวเกินไป?

6 คำตอบ

  1. (หากเส้นทางยาวเกินไป) ขั้นแรกให้คัดลอกโฟลเดอร์ไปที่ระดับบนสุดใน windows explorer แล้วย้ายไปยังเครื่องคอมพิวเตอร์ของคุณ
  2. (หากชื่อไฟล์ยาวเกินไป) ขั้นแรกให้ลอง zip/rar/7z ด้วยแอปพลิเคชั่นเก็บถาวร จากนั้นคัดลอกไฟล์เก็บถาวรไปยังคอมพิวเตอร์ของคุณ จากนั้นแตกเนื้อหา

ฉันจะแก้ไขพาธไฟล์ยาวเกินไปได้อย่างไร

แก้ไข: ข้อผิดพลาดเส้นทางปลายทางยาวเกินไป

  1. วิธีที่ 1: ย่อชื่อโฟลเดอร์หลัก
  2. วิธีที่ 2: เปลี่ยนชื่อนามสกุลไฟล์เป็นข้อความชั่วคราว
  3. วิธีที่ 3: ลบโฟลเดอร์ด้วย DeleteLongPath
  4. วิธีที่ 4: เปิดใช้งานการสนับสนุนทางยาว (Windows 10 สร้าง 1607 หรือสูงกว่า)
  5. วิธีที่ 5: การใช้คำสั่ง xcopy ใน Command Prompt ที่ยกระดับขึ้น

ทำไมเส้นทางของไฟล์ยาวเกินไป

หากคุณพบข้อผิดพลาด Destination Path Too Long เมื่อพยายามคัดลอกหรือย้ายไฟล์ไปยังโฟลเดอร์ ให้ลองใช้เคล็ดลับด่วนด้านล่าง สาเหตุที่คุณได้รับข้อผิดพลาดคือ File Explorer ไม่สามารถคัดลอก/ลบ/เปลี่ยนชื่อพาธใดๆ ที่มีความยาวเกิน 256 อักขระ

ชอบโพสต์นี้? กรุณาแบ่งปันให้เพื่อนของคุณ:
ระบบปฏิบัติการวันนี้